Barry's biggest contribution to political life came in the form of political theory ~ not ideology.

It was his contention that the "Normal curve" didn't reflect American political thought with the left on the left and the right on the right with a big bunch of moderates in the middle.

Instead, he came up with the bi-modal design ~ which had a major mode we can call Republican and another we can call Democrat, but only two of these things, and neither one actually overlapping on the basis of ideology.

He applied a strictly economic caste to it's existence. However, he got it right that the way to win was to first protect your base then peel off a faction from the other mode. Going to the middle turns out, under Goldwater's analysis, to be very, very stupid because NOBODY IS THERE!

Later analysts have taken Goldwater's observation and turned it into quite an accurate predictive model. LBJ took it and turned it into political victory in 1964. He first pushed through the civil rights acts ~ with the help of the Republicans, then he promised blacks he'd do that again the next year if they voted for him.

The Republican wing of the African-American community moved to LBJ and never looked back. He got 97% of their votes ~ not just the 70% JFK had gotten.

Russian analysts looking around for ways to stabilize political life in post USSR Russia looked over the same issue and noticed that SINGLE MEMBER DISTRICTS lent themselves easily to explaining why the USA and UK tended to have two parties (Or two modes). The deal is ya' gots' ta' win, and it's best to get 50% + 1 vote! So, parties form to get a winning candidate over the line. And, in almost Hegelian fashion, an opposition rises up to beat them and get their guy in office instead. (That's the old thesis/anti-thesis stuff that used to be so popular with the commies ~ in this case political parties do appear to be derived from a similar phenomenon, although some have argued that football is a much better model).
